null's car: 1993 Black Prelude 2dr VTEC, manual 5 speed
I'm upgrading the head and tail lights as well as the corner lights on my car. I'll confess to being a n00b on the subject and was looking for some advice on going about it. The basic questions I have are:
1. Tools required - Anything special? I have a 200+ standard tool set, I'm just wondering if there are any special parts I need.
2. How to get at the parts - It's pretty obvious where the lights ARE, I'm just trying to get opinions as to the best way to get at them. The headlights and corner lights in particular are pretty jammed in there with all the engine components.
3. Will the new aftermarket assemblies require special lamps? - Will the lights I'm buying require their own lamps? or will they use the stock lamps.
As I said, I'm a electrical n00b, so help getting the job done in the form of a walkthrough or something from some of you who know how to do it would be greatly appreciated.
